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will inspect your property to identify the source of the contaminated water and assess the damage. We’ll take note of any affected are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ings. We’ll also check for signs of mold or mildew growth.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ment, our technicians will extract the contaminated water from your property. We’ll use a combination of wet vacuums, pumps, and extractors to remove as much water as possible. We’ll also use desiccants to dry out affected areas.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water has been extracted, our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ry out your property. We’ll use desiccants, dehumidifiers, and fans to remove excess moisture and prevent further damage. We’ll also monitor humidity levels to ensure your property is dry and safe.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Once your property is dry, our technicians will sanitize and disinfect all affected areas to prevent the growth of mold and mildew. We’ll use spec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ure your property is safe and healthy. We’ll also provide guidance on how to prevent future water damage.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
After the contaminated water removal service is complete, our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is safe and dry. We’ll also remove any equipment and cleaning supplies, leaving your property clean and tidy. We’ll also provide a written guarantee of our work.

Warning Signs You Need Contaminated Water Removal
Don’t ignore these warning signs, which can show contaminated water damage. Act quickly to prevent further damage.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ice persistent musty odors in your property, it may be a sign of contaminated water damage. Mold and mildew can grow quickly in damp environments.
Water Stains on Walls or Ceilings
Water stains on walls or ceilings can show a leak or water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age. Act quickly to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ks in your plumbing system can show a problem with your pipes.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to contaminated water damage.
Visible Signs of Mold or Mildew
Visible signs of mold or mildew growth can show contaminated water damage. Act quickly to prevent further damage and health issues.
Unpleasant Odors or Foul Smells
Unpleasant odors or foul smells in your property can show contaminated water damage. Don’t ignore these signs, as they can lead to further damage and health issues.
